)是一種廣泛使用的數據格式。它是一種輕量級的數據交換格式,易于閱讀和編寫,并且易于解析和生成。在PHP中,我們可以使用一些簡單的方法來抓取JSON數據。
一、使用PHP內置函數抓取JSON數據
codecode()函數將PHP數組或對象轉換為JSON數據。
tents_decode()函數將其轉換為PHP數組或對象。例如:
ple";tents($url); 第二個參數true指定將結果返回為數組而不是對象。
二、使用cURL庫抓取JSON數據
除了使用PHP內置函數,我們還可以使用cURL庫來抓取JSON數據。cURL是一個用于傳輸數據的庫,支持多種協議,包括HTTP、FTP和SMTP等。
it()函數初始化一個cURL會話,使用curl_setopt()函數設置選項,然后使用curl_exec()函數執行會話并獲取JSON數據。例如:
ple";it();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1);
$data = curl_exec($ch);
curl_close($ch);
三、使用第三方庫抓取JSON數據
除了使用PHP內置函數和cURL庫,我們還可以使用一些第三方庫來抓取JSON數據。這些庫提供了更多的功能和選項,可以讓我們更輕松地抓取和處理JSON數據。
poser安裝它,然后使用以下代碼:
ple";tewt();set->get($url);se->getBody();
在PHP中,我們可以使用內置函數、cURL庫或第三方庫來抓取JSON數據。無論使用哪種方法,我們都需要將JSON數據轉換為PHP數組或對象,以便在代碼中使用。通過掌握這些方法,我們可以更輕松地處理JSON數據,從而構建更強大的Web應用程序。